Is Dog Childcare Stressful?
Numerous pets like childcare and are happy to be with their hair siblings throughout the day. However, for some dogs it can be difficult.
Search for a center with licensed trainers and behaviorists that are on the flooring at all times, monitoring the team play. This is especially crucial for pets who are responsive, show resource protecting or ended up being antisocial or obsessive.
1. Overcrowding
For lots of dogs, childcare is a positive experience that supplies physical and psychological exercise to burn pent up energy. Nonetheless, the influx of new dogs, scents and settings can be overwhelming for some canines.
Pet dogs need to be paired with various other dogs that are comparable in size, age, socialization and play design to ensure security and prevent overstimulation. However, overcrowding is common at pet dog childcares and can create personality clashes and bullying that lead to injuries.
Ask what precaution the center requires to maintain your puppy risk-free. As an example, exists an outdoor space for pets to leave the crowds? Does the center have normal breaks for your dog to soothe their nerves? Ask what kind of emergency treatment and CPR training employees have and if they're familiar with providing medication to your pet dog. Additionally, it is essential to ensure your canine's food and medications remain in an identified bag that day care staff can quickly access.

3. Separation stress and anxiety
The drop off and pick up process can be a little bit stressful for pet dogs, specifically when it's the first time. Lots of pet daycares provide a regular daily schedule, and gradually this aids pets really feel comfy and secure while they're away from their proprietors.
Structured play, structured pause and regular snack times all assist pets develop a sense of familiarity and predictability. This, integrated with favorable support, helps relieve splitting up stress and anxiety signs and symptoms.
Socializing also keeps pets literally and psychologically busy, which can make them much less reactive to stressors when they're home. This, together with favorable support, aids to decrease anxiousness and increase self-worth.

Dogs that are not mingled on a regular basis can end up being anti-social-- this is often viewed as dog hostility. This can occur also in a well-managed daycare setting, so make sure to enjoy the pet dogs meticulously. Look for a ratio of 11 or less canines to floor individuals. Staff ought to be playing and connecting with the dogs, not sitting at their desks or staring at their phones.
The center should have a quiet area where the dogs can relax and recharge between play sessions. This is especially vital for high-energy types that require to burn added power or low-energy older pet dogs.
Ask the personnel what they do to keep the canines soothe. They ought to use positive reinforcement (appreciation, stroking, play) and never ever utilize physical punishment or aversives. They ought to likewise be trained in animal first aid and mouth-to-mouth resuscitation. Last but not least, the center must have an efficient procedure for feeding times to avoid food aggression.
